Problems solved by technology

[0004] Due to the possible dimensional error of the lower mold base during processing, the air cushion ejector pin cannot pass through the mold base through hole of the lower mold base, and interference occurs inside the lower mold base, causing the air cushion ejector pin to be damaged
Moreover, the interference occurs inside the lower mold base, the lifting process is difficult to be observed, and the operator cannot take measures before the interference occurs, resulting in the need for maintenance or replacement of the air cushion ejector pin, resulting in great economic and labor costs

Abstract

The invention discloses an ejector rod interference checking device. The device comprises a test plate and test bars, wherein the test plate is provided with a plurality of ejector rod holes, and theejector rod holes are in fit with die holder through holes of a lower die holder; each test bar is of a cylindrical structure and is movably arranged in one ejector rod hole, and the length of each test bar is greater than the depth of each die holder through hole; and the test plate is attached to the lower surface of the lower die holder, and the test bars are inserted into the die holder through holes. Through the device, a simulation function on an air cushion ejector rod is achieved; before a stamping procedure, the air cushion ejector rod is in inserted fit with the lower die holder first, visual testing and checking on interference are realized in advance, an unqualified lower die holder can be machined and corrected again in time, the air cushion ejector rod on a machine table is protected, frequent maintenance and replacement are avoided, economic cost and manpower cost are saved, and meanwhile production progress is guaranteed.

technical field [0001] The invention relates to the field of stamping dies, in particular to an ejector pin interference troubleshooting device. Background technique [0002] The drawing die is a process in which the flat-shaped blank is plastically deformed to obtain a stable spatial shape through the joint action of the die (upper die), blank holder, and punch (lower die) under the action of the press. equipment. According to the different equipment used, drawing dies can be divided into single-action drawing dies and double-action drawing dies.
